最近刷短视频总看到"零基础建礼品站月入十万"的广告,不少新手小白蠢蠢欲动。但打开源码下载站瞬间懵圈——从免费开源到万元定制应有尽有,技术文档看得人头皮发麻。去年我帮朋友调试礼品网站时就遇到过源码里藏着挖矿脚本的坑货,气得他直接卸载了服务器。今天就掏心窝子聊聊选源码的门道,保你少走三年弯路。
一、基础认知篇:源码到底是个啥?
礼品网站源码说白了就是套现成的程序骨架。像网页1提到的知途云仓V2.0,就是套能处理代发、商城、订单的完整系统。这类源码通常包含前端页面(用户看得见的店铺装修)、后端逻辑(订单处理这些内脏功能)、数据库(存商品和用户信息的大仓库)三大部分。
现在市面上的源码分三大流派:
- 开源免费型:比如网页2列举的红盟云卡系统,代码全公开但得自己配服务器
- 半开源商业版:像网页8boot礼物商城,买断费3-8万不等,支持二次开发
- 全定制开发:报价20万起步,适合有特殊需求的大企业
这里要敲黑板:千万别信永久免费还包售后的源码!网页10里那个被骗装挖矿程序的老哥,就是图便宜下载了不明来源的"破解版"。
二、实战避坑篇:选源码的三大准则
上周帮学员排查的案例特典型:某代发平台花6800买的源码,结果发现数据库字段和物流接口对不上,最后只能推倒重做。结合网页6和网页11的经验,选源码得看这三个硬指标:
1. 技术栈要跟团队能力匹配
- PHP系的知途云仓(网页1)和ThinkPHP框架(网页4)适合中小项目
- Java系的Springboot(网页8)更适合高并发场景,但开发成本翻倍
- 数据库首选MySQL5.7以上版本,别像网页3里的老系统还用着PHP4.4
2. 功能模块宁缺毋滥
对照网页5提到的分站系统,核心功能要有:
会员中心 商品管理 订单系统 支付对接 物流接口
千万别学那个烘焙工作室,买了带直播功能的豪华版却用不上,白浪费30%服务器资源。
3. 安全防护要到位
去年某平台源码被爆SQL注入漏洞,3万用户信息泄露。建议新手上线前做这三步:
- 用D盾扫描隐藏后门(网页10提到的检测方法)
- 修改默认管理员路径(比如把/admin改成复杂字符串)
- 开启CDN加速和防火墙(网页6提到的安全配置)
三、落地实操篇:手把手搭建指南
以网页4的礼品鸟源码为例,实测搭建流程如下:
1. 宝塔面板装PHP5.6+MySQL5.72. 上传源码后修改database.php配置3. 伪静态设置里贴这段代码:location / {if (!-e $request_filename){rewrite ^(.*)$ /index.php?s=$1 last;}}4. 进后台把网站域名改成自己的
注意!很多新手卡在第二步的数据库导入,记得要用Navicat的"批量执行SQL文件"功能(网页7提到的工具)。
四、疑难杂症急救室
Q:源码报500错误咋整?
A:九成是环境配置问题。先检查php版本是否匹配,再看文件夹权限是不是755。上周有学员把runtime目录设成777,结果被黑产盯上挂马。
Q:想加分销功能怎么搞?
网页8的Springboot系统支持插件扩展,建议用现成的分销模块改造,别自己从头写(容易引发佣金结算bug)。
Q:访问速度慢得像蜗牛?
八成是没做图片压缩。用Tinypng把商品图缩到200KB以内,再开个Redis缓存(网页6提到的优化技巧)。
小编观点
说句得罪人的大实话:新手别碰什么"全开源免费系统"。网页9提到的优代发平台,人家敢开2.6元/单的底价,靠的是自建云仓和专属物流渠道。真要长期运营,建议参考网页5的主站方案,前期投入2000左右买商业授权,比后期被坑损失小得多。记住,省下的源码钱迟早会变成加班费赔进去!